Chartwells Independent in Winchester is seeking a motivated and passionate Kitchen Assistant on a part-time basis, contracted for 10 hours per week. You'll be part of a dedicated team, preparing delicious food, maintaining high cleanliness standards, and ensuring safety regulations are met.
This position requires strong team collaboration, time management skills, and the ability to work well under pressure. The role involves various responsibilities from food preparation to equipment use and promoting a positive brand image.

How to prepare for a job interview at Chartwells Independent
β¨Know Your Food Safety Basics
Brush up on food safety regulations and hygiene standards before your interview. Being able to discuss these topics confidently will show that you take cleanliness and safety seriously, which is crucial for a Kitchen Assistant role.
β¨Show Your Team Spirit
Since this job requires strong team collaboration, think of examples from your past experiences where you worked well in a team. Be ready to share how you contributed to a positive team environment, as this will resonate with the interviewers.
β¨Time Management is Key
Prepare to discuss how you manage your time effectively, especially in a busy kitchen setting. You might want to mention any strategies you use to prioritise tasks or handle pressure, as this will demonstrate your ability to thrive in a fast-paced environment.
β¨Promote a Positive Brand Image
Research Chartwells Independent and understand their values and mission. Be prepared to talk about how you can contribute to promoting their brand image through your work ethic and attitude in the kitchen.
